There's been a lot of buzz lately around the rumored Samsung Nexus Prime coming from both media and Android fans.

According to the latest hearsay, the next Samsung Android flagship smartphone, Nexus Prime is expected to be announced during the company's “Unpacked 2011” event in San Diego at the CTIA convention, on October 11.

However, the Korean handset maker has just revealed a teasing video that offers a glimpse of the upcoming Samsung Nexus Prime.

Although the curved shape of the handset only appears at the end of the Unpacked video, it clearly shows a side-view of the phone with 3 contact pins that hint to a docking system, along with a power button.

Rumor has it that the Nexus Prime comes with an amazing 4.6-inch Super AMOLED HD display with 720p resolution, dual core processor and Android 4.0 (Ice Cream Sandwich) on board.
